Disable Fast Startup from the Control Panel So, it’s understandable to want to disable it. Furthermore, since the PC does not shut down completely, it is relatively more prone to BSOD errors. For example, it can interfere with Windows updates or if you are using more than one operating system on your device. Though the feature can provide great convenience, it can also lead to problems. You can think of it as a state somewhere between shutdown and hibernate. This helps facilitates the reduced boot time since the computer doesn’t have to start these processes from scratch. The fast Startup feature enables you to boost the bootup time of your Windows PC by not completely shutting off the computer and keeping the essential operating system files in the hibernate drive. Alternatively, use Registry Editor or Group Policy Editor. To disable Fast Startup in Windows 11, go to Control Panel > Power Options > Choose what closing the lid does > Change settings that are currently unavailable > uncheck the 'Turn on fast startup' option.
